The Certified Specialist Programme in Agricultural Food provides comprehensive training in various aspects of the agricultural food industry. Participants gain practical skills and in-depth knowledge crucial for career advancement.
Learning outcomes include mastering sustainable agricultural practices, food safety regulations, supply chain management, and market analysis. Graduates develop strong analytical and problem-solving skills applicable to diverse roles within the sector. This Certified Specialist Programme in Agricultural Food also covers crucial aspects of food processing and quality control.
The programme duration is typically structured to accommodate working professionals, often lasting between 6 to 12 months, depending on the specific course modules and learning pathway chosen. Flexible learning options are frequently available.
